What is a Manual Walking Treadmill?
A manual walking treadmill is a type of fitness devices that requires users to produce their own power to move the belt. When an individual walks or runs, they move the Motorless Treadmill belt forward, developing a workout that is driven by the user's effort. This contrasts with traditional electric treadmills, which use a motor to manage the speed of the belt.

Manual walking treadmills use a range of fitness benefits:
Cost-Effective: One of the main benefits of manual treadmills is their price. They are typically priced lower than electric treadmills, making them accessible to a broader audience.
Low Maintenance: Since manual treadmills do not have motors, they require very little upkeep. There are no electrical parts that can fail, making them a reliable option.
Enhanced Caloric Burn: Users put in more energy on manual treadmills because they are accountable for propelling the belt. This can lead to greater calorie expense during exercises.
Improved Balance and Stability: Manual treadmills require users to keep their balance as they walk or run, resulting in enhancements in core strength and stability.
Versatile Workouts: These treadmills typically feature adjustable slopes, allowing users to differ their exercises and target various muscle groups.
Great for Beginners: Due to their simpleness and ease of use, Manual Incline Treadmill treadmills are perfect for newbies who are simply starting their physical fitness journey.
Downsides of Manual Walking Treadmills
While manual walking treadmills have several advantages, there are likewise some drawbacks to consider:
Limited Speed Options: Users must control their speed, which may be challenging for those who prefer a range of paced exercises.
Greater Physical Demand: The manual nature of the treadmill requires more effort, which may not match people with particular health conditions or movement issues.
Basic Features: Many manual treadmills have fewer functions than their electric equivalents, doing not have advanced exercise programs and interactive screens.
Restricted Running Capability: These treadmills are mainly designed for walking or light running instead of extreme running, as the user should maintain a stable speed.
How to Choose the Right Manual Walking Treadmill
When choosing a manual walking treadmill, numerous elements should be considered:
Space Availability: Measure your readily available space to make sure the treadmill will fit conveniently.
Weight Limit: Check the producer's specifications for weight capacity to ensure it accommodates all desired users.
Incline Settings: Look for a design with adjustable incline for diverse exercises.
Size and Portability: If you need to save the treadmill, consider a foldable model that's simple to move.
User Reviews: Research user experiences and reviews to get a sense of reliability and performance.
